§ Miss. Code § 23-15-61Appeal by person denied registration

Any person denied the right to register as a voter may appeal from the decision of the registrar
to the board of election commissioners by filing with the registrar, on the same day of such
denial or within five (5) days thereafter, a written application for appeal.
